Anshun is a prefecture-level city of Guizhou province, near the location of Huangguoshu Waterfall, the tallest in China. Within the borders of its prefecture there are attractions such as The Long Gong Dragon Caves and The Getu River. Anshun has a long history dating back to the Western Han dynasty around 200 B.C.. There are two special kinds of culture which existed in Chinese history: Tempu; and Yelang. The Tianlong Tunbao town is close to Anshun city. Tunbao is a town with a long history which includes eight small areas. Each one is connected with each other since it was a main war place from the period of Ming Dynasty. The culture of Tunbao is unique and traditional. First, the traditional clothes are special which are designed respectively from head to foot. Second, ‘Nuo’ is a kind of drama which is originated in Tunbao. The performers wear masks and hold the stage property for performing. The plots of drama are all from the legends of history. Third, local stone architectures are representative for long history of Tunbao.



Huangguoshu Waterfall that can be viewed from all angles, even from inside the waterfall. It is the biggest waterfall in Asia. Getu River is situated in a mountainous karst area. Along the river one can find Miao villages and karst caves. It is possible to walk 2000 steps up to the Chuangshang cave where one can get a view of the whole area. Shopping


Anshun has been developed into an important market and commercial centre. Its local products are diversified, including batik products which are addressed respectfully as the first dye in Asia; kitchen knife, scissors and leather knife, Buyi Carpet and the green tea. The region produces a lot of batik. Some of the batik on sale in Dali and most of it in Yangshuo are from Guizhou. There also various other handicrafts.
